Silicone Defoamers: Your Comprehensive Guide

Silicone defoaming agents are commonly used across a broad industries to effectively manage unwanted foaming formation. These advanced additives, based on silicone polymers , work by breaking surface forces, ultimately collapsing the foam structure and preventing its build-up . This guide will explore the mechanisms behind silicone defoamer operation , their multiple applications , and important considerations for optimal results in your specific process .

Understanding Silicone Defoamer Uses Across Industries

Silicone foam suppressant systems have evolved increasingly important across a diverse spectrum of manufacturing sectors. From fiber manufacturing to clothing treatment, and including the fermentation market, these unique compounds effectively eliminate unwanted foam. Their function to work in extreme conditions, such as increased heat and aggressive reagents, renders them suitable for solving foam-related challenges and optimizing operational effectiveness. Basically, silicone anti-foam solutions offer a powerful asset for maintaining output grade and lowering production expenses.

Choosing the Appropriate Fluid Defoamer: Aspects to Consider

When picking a fluid defoamer for your process, several factors require thorough consideration. The viscosity of your solution is essential; a defoamer that’s very thick may not spread effectively, while one that’s too thin could sink. Temperature also plays a significant role, as some defoamers perform best within a particular range. Compatibility with your recipe is another critical consideration, ensuring the defoamer doesn't negatively affect product quality or stability. Finally, expenditure versus performance should be carefully compared to find the optimal solution.
